Skip to content

Commit 8f0e455

Browse files
authored
Merge pull request #2577 from martin-kuba/engine_fixes
made engine and dispatcher names independent on IP address
2 parents bc66c03 + 1d064e8 commit 8f0e455

File tree

4 files changed

+7
-11
lines changed

4 files changed

+7
-11
lines changed

perun-db/oracle.sql

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1789,11 +1789,11 @@ insert into action_types (id, action_type, description) values (action_types_seq
17891789
insert into action_types (id, action_type, description) values (action_types_seq.nextval, 'write_public', 'Anyone can write, rewrite and remove value.');
17901790

17911791
-- insert default engine on default port
1792-
insert into engines (id, ip_address, port, last_check_in) VALUES (1, '127.0.0.1', 6061, sysdate);
1792+
insert into engines (id, ip_address, port, last_check_in) VALUES (1, 'engine1', 6061, sysdate);
17931793

17941794
-- init default auditer consumers
1795-
insert into perun.auditer_consumers (id, name, last_processed_id) values (auditer_consumers_id_seq.nextval, '127.0.0.1:6071', 0); -- engine
1796-
insert into perun.auditer_consumers (id, name, last_processed_id) values (auditer_consumers_id_seq.nextval, 'notifications', 0); -- notification
1795+
insert into perun.auditer_consumers (id, name, last_processed_id) values (auditer_consumers_id_seq.nextval, 'dispatcher', 0);
1796+
insert into perun.auditer_consumers (id, name, last_processed_id) values (auditer_consumers_id_seq.nextval, 'notifications', 0);
17971797

17981798
-- initial user, user_ext_source and internal ext_source
17991799
insert into perun.ext_sources (id,name,type) values (ext_sources_id_seq.nextval,'INTERNAL','cz.metacentrum.perun.core.impl.ExtSourceInternal');

perun-db/postgres.sql

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1887,11 +1887,11 @@ insert into action_types (id, action_type, description) values (nextval('action_
18871887
insert into action_types (id, action_type, description) values (nextval('action_types_seq'), 'write_public', 'Anyone can write, rewrite and remove value.');
18881888

18891889
-- insert default engine on default port
1890-
insert into engines (id, ip_address, port, last_check_in) VALUES (1, '127.0.0.1', 6061, statement_timestamp());
1890+
insert into engines (id, ip_address, port, last_check_in) VALUES (1, 'engine1', 6061, statement_timestamp());
18911891

18921892
-- init default auditer consumers
1893-
insert into perun.auditer_consumers (id, name, last_processed_id) values (nextval('auditer_consumers_id_seq'), '127.0.0.1:6071', 0); -- engine
1894-
insert into perun.auditer_consumers (id, name, last_processed_id) values (nextval('auditer_consumers_id_seq'), 'notifications', 0); -- notification
1893+
insert into perun.auditer_consumers (id, name, last_processed_id) values (nextval('auditer_consumers_id_seq'), 'dispatcher', 0);
1894+
insert into perun.auditer_consumers (id, name, last_processed_id) values (nextval('auditer_consumers_id_seq'), 'notifications', 0);
18951895

18961896
-- initial user, user_ext_source and internal ext_source
18971897
insert into perun.ext_sources (id,name,type) values (nextval('ext_sources_id_seq'),'INTERNAL','cz.metacentrum.perun.core.impl.ExtSourceInternal');

perun-dispatcher/src/main/java/cz/metacentrum/perun/dispatcher/processing/AuditerListener.java

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-84,8 +84,6 @@ public void run() {
8484

8585
boolean whichOfTwoRules = false;
8686

87-
String dispatcherName = dispatcherProperties.getProperty("dispatcher.ip.address") + ":" + dispatcherProperties.getProperty("dispatcher.port");
88-
8987
try {
9088

9189
try {
@@ -105,7 +103,7 @@ public void run() {
105103

106104
while (!shouldStop()) {
107105
try {
108-
for (AuditEvent message : perun.getAuditMessagesManager().pollConsumerEvents(sess, dispatcherName)) {
106+
for (AuditEvent message : perun.getAuditMessagesManager().pollConsumerEvents(sess, "dispatcher")) {
109107
// create event for each message
110108
Event event = new Event();
111109
event.setTimeStamp(System.currentTimeMillis());

perun-engine/src/main/resources/perun-engine.xml

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-62,8 +62,6 @@ http://www.springframework.org/schema/aop http://www.springframework.org/schema/
6262
<props>
6363
<!-- set where perun-engine JSM runs -->
6464
<prop key="engine.unique.id">1</prop>
65-
<prop key="engine.ip.address">127.0.0.1</prop>
66-
<prop key="engine.port">6061</prop>
6765
<!-- set where perun-dispatcher JMS runs -->
6866
<prop key="dispatcher.ip.address">127.0.0.1</prop>
6967
<prop key="dispatcher.port">6071</prop>

0 commit comments

Comments
 (0)